Is the Larger Business Loan one that is secured?
Asset security is required to obtain funding above $150,000. This is as a result of an charge over assets, which could also include the registration of this in the PPSR or filing as a caveat.
A director’s or personal ensure is a commitment to repay a loan which is general in nature, rather than stating security over an asset. The person who is signing the ensure is personally liable if the business borrower is unable to pay back the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online register operated by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been which are registered with respect to person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R allows preference over private property granted depending on the date that a security interest has been registered.
An affidavit is an official document lodged to offer the legal claim to a property.

About business loans
What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
An asset-based loan is when an business owner utilises an asset that they own to obtain a loan. The asset could be an individual property, such as the family home or a company property like a truck or piece of equipment.
The vast majority of banks, including the major banks, prefer to make loans secured by assets.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an, then the asset could be taken over by the lender. In essence, it is means of securing new financing using the value of what you already have.
